Landscape drainage repair services focus on fixing issues related to improper or failing drainage systems in outdoor spaces. These services typically involve assessing existing drainage setups, such as gutters, downspouts, swales, and grading, to identify areas where water is not flowing away from structures properly. Repair work may include regrading the landscape to ensure water moves away from foundations, replacing or repairing damaged drain pipes, and installing new drainage solutions like French drains or surface drains. The goal is to create an effective system that manages excess water and prevents issues caused by poor drainage.
These services help address common problems such as pooling water, soil erosion, basement flooding, and landscape damage. When drainage systems are inadequate or broken, water can collect around foundations, leading to structural concerns or basement leaks. Excess water can also cause soil erosion, damaging plant roots and creating uneven terrain. Proper drainage repair mitigates these issues by restoring or improving water flow, reducing the risk of water-related property damage, and maintaining the stability of the landscape.

The overview below groups typical Landscape Drainage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Sumner, WA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Drainage Repair Costs - Typically, repairing landscape drainage systems can range from $500 to $2,500 depending on the extent of the damage and system complexity. For example, minor repairs may be closer to $500, while extensive repairs in Sumner, WA, could approach $2,500.
Drainage System Installation - Installing a new drainage system generally costs between $1,500 and $4,000. The price varies based on yard size, materials used, and site conditions, with larger or more complex projects costing more.
Drainage Solution Upgrades - Upgrading existing drainage solutions might range from $800 to $3,000. Upgrades include adding new components or improving existing infrastructure to enhance performance and prevent future issues.
Emergency Repairs - Emergency drainage repairs can cost from $600 to $2,200, depending on urgency and scope. These repairs address urgent issues like flooding or severe blockages requiring prompt attention from local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common reasons for landscape drainage issues? Drainage problems often result from poor grading, clogged gutters, or compacted soil that prevents proper water flow away from the landscape.
How can landscape drainage be repaired? Local service providers typically assess the site and may install solutions such as French drains, channel drains, or regrading to improve water flow.
What signs indicate a drainage problem? Indicators include pooling water, erosion, soggy areas, or water runoff near foundations and walkways.
Are landscape drainage repairs disruptive? Repair methods vary, but many contractors aim to minimize disruption by using efficient installation techniques and working within existing landscape features.
How long do landscape drainage repairs usually last? The longevity depends on the repair method and site conditions, but properly installed drainage solutions can provide lasting results for many years.
